2024 Eclipse Image Extravaganza

Partial Solar Eclipse

Round robin of noted scientists and amateur astronomers showing photos/videos of the April 8, 2024 Solar Eclipse.

Join us to see stunning images and videos of the most recent Total Solar Eclipse last April 8. The eclipse started in the Pacific, touched land in Mazatlán, Mexico, entered through Texas, crossed several states until it exited through Maine, then the province of New Brunswick in Canada, and also covering over part of Montreal. Although weather patterns did not follow long range predictions, many people managed to overcome clouds and take amazing photos.

Our Presenters
Various amateur astronomers and professionals will show photos of the event. The presenters covered a span of diverse geographical regions from Mazatlán to Montreal, and even our local Foothill College Observatory where viewers could see part of the Moon covering the Sun.
